Sunspot Solar Observatory – Data Scientist

As part of the transition of operations of the Dunn Solar Telescope (DST) to the Sunspot Solar Observatory Consortium (SSOC), New Mexico State University is seeking a Data Scientist to lead a synoptic program at the telescope.

The synoptic program will provide data of filament and prominence magnetic fields, active region evolution, solar flares, and quiet Sun on a regular, periodic basis. The data scientist will be responsible for leading the program using all available instrumentation at the DST. The data scientist will be in charge of the synoptic program, includes coordinating, and assisting with, the optical set up, data transfer, data prepping to both level 1 and higher level product, and data repository.

This position is hosted at NMSU, and it is expected the successful candidate will spend some time in Sunspot.
